For this week's Graduate Spotlight, we are proud to feature HOD alumna Ellie! Here's what her parents have to say:
"Ellie is the oldest of our 6 children that started Heart of Dakota in Kindergarten with Little Hearts for His Glory while growing up on the missions field in the Middle East. She used it all the way up through High School with U.S. History II.
Growing up on the missions field required a curriculum that was rigorous yet flexible. Heart of Dakota’s open-and-go style allowed us peace in less prep time and more time to learn and serve as a pioneering family. We absolutely loved the stories of missionaries intertwined in the curriculum as well as the geography and history lessons of places that were literally right in our backyard. Multiple times we would see pictures in our books and say, “Hey! We’ve been there!” Halfway through middle school, our family had to move back to the states where we own a home in upstate New York, but continue to travel back and forth to the Middle East spending from 2 weeks to 3 months at a time.
A few of Ellie’s favorite Heart of Dakota memories are making the edible model of the earth, snuggling next to mom while reading Charlotte's Web, shooting off rockets in the backyard, any and all of the baking history projects, and having mom read the last few pages of The Secret Adversary to her in the British literature study. And how could we ever forget the model of the solar system stretching from one side of our home to the other! We loved learning about God together in every area of study!
Along with being an excellent student, Ellie also loves piano playing, running, baking, and dog breeding. She actually took over our family dog breeding business 2 years ago and has been doing exceptionally well at it. You can follow it on Facebook at Right Hand Spaniels.
In the fall, Ellie will be attending a university where she plans to study business and get her MBA. Ellie is a driven, passionate, articulate, and highly motivated woman of God that will serve the Lord wherever she goes. We praise God that Heart of Dakota played such an intricate role in her homeschool years!"
